We're really happy to see that the definition of abuse in new legislation has come into effect. The 'rough sex' defence can no longer be used in domestic violence or sexual assault cases. Read more at: walesonline.co.uk/news/uk-news/n…

Police Scotland have recorded a 20-year high number of domestic abuse incidents. With 3% of those involving same sex couples - stay brave are here to raise the voices of survivors and ensure every survivor can access support. Read more at: heraldscotland.com/politics/19390…
